Boom TV to sell controlling interest to Israeli companies

Sources on the local market told Business Standard that such negotiations are underway, and are due to be finalized in two weeks. DTH Television Grup said that Boom is a company that attracted and is still attracting investors from both Romania and abroad.

“For the time being, we are focusing on strengthening our competitive edge, on increasing the number of clients, and making our operations more efficient. (...) Any relevant information regarding the company will be made public,” DTH Television President, Amit Levin, said.

Earlier this year, company officials said they are interested in attracting investors into the business, while rumors on the market had it that Boom could be taken over by Romtelecom, the country’s largest landline services operator. Boom TV is one of the top digital television networks on the local market, with more than 200,000 clients.

Market sources say that the company needs to attract capital as clients are reducing the services acquisition ratio, and funds are needed for investments in a sports television, Boom Sport Two.

DTH Television Grup posted net losses worth €29 million in 2007 and turnover amounting to €4.8 million.
